One year I gave a landowner the biggest turkey I have ever shot (25 lbs), cleaned of course.  Another landowner was a big supporter and fan of the local college near where he lived and I bought him a baseball jersey from that school.  It was probably $50 and something he would not buy for himself.  Went over pretty well.
